The Ryzen™ 7 5800X3D is powerful and the price is surprising

The product model name has an additional "3D", which refers to the use of 3D V-Cache caching technology, manufactured by the 7nm process, with an area of 41mm2, made of 13 layers of copper and 1 layer of aluminum stacked, connected to the original three-level cache through TSV silicon perforation, hybrid bonding (Hybrid Bonding), two signal interfaces, and data transmission with each processor core through a shared ring bus added on the three-level cache. In addition, 3D V-Cahce adopts a slice design with a capacity of 8MB per block, a total of eight blocks, and the internal bandwidth of each block exceeds 2TB/s, which makes the data bandwidth of 3D V-Cache completely comparable to the native L3 cache, thus providing extremely high performance.

The cache Die superimposed on the CCD chip is connected to the CCD chip through AMD's hybrid bonding technology (using copper direct bonding), compared to the traditional C4 and Micro Bump (micro-bump, intel's technology) method, the pin spacing of the hybrid bonding is smaller, from 130 microns to 50 microns to 9 microns of the hybrid bonding, the increase is obvious, and the energy consumption per signal is less than 1/3 of the Micro Bump, which is very beneficial to the power control of the cache. This is also one of the important reasons why the TDP remains 105W after the Ryzen 7 5800X3D adds 64MB of L3 cache.

In addition to the L3 cache increased to 96MB, the Ryzen™ 7 5800X3D still uses the 7nm Zen3 architecture, with 8 cores and 16 thread specifications, in order to maintain 105W TDP, so the base frequency and acceleration frequency of the product are also lowered by 400MHz and 200MHz compared to the Ryzen™ 7 5800X.

The Core i9 12900K has a maximum frequency of 5.2GHz, but in terms of game performance, it is still not as good as the Ryzen™ 7 5800X3D, which has soared with a three-level cache. In "Watch Dogs: Legion", "Assassin's Creed: Valiant", "Cyberpunk 2077", "Red Dead Redemption 2" and other major games, the Ryzen™ 7 5800X3D also maintained a certain lead. In "DOTA2", "Monster Hunter: World", "Tomb Raider: Shadow", "World of Warcraft: Shadowland", "Final Fantasy 14" and other games, the Leading Range of the Ryzen 7 5800X3D can be large, the advantage has reached at least 10%, the highest is 23%, it is obvious that this time the Ryzen 7 5800X3D can be said to be very crisp and clean.

On the other hand, even with the addition of 64MB of ultra-large L3 cache, the power consumption and temperature of the Ryzen 7 5800X3D have not soared as everyone feared, and its full load power and temperature are lower than the Ryzen 7 5800X, which is indeed a bit surprising.

The best partner for the Ryzen 7 5800X3D with no weaknesses in materials and functions

Ryzen™ 7 5800X3D uses am4 interface, can still be matched with the 500 series motherboard, relatively speaking, the X570 with stronger expansion performance and more solid materials is a better choice.

The ASUS ROG STRIX X570-E GAMING WIFI II features a fanless design for a quieter user experience. Its appearance continues the iconic esports brand style, and the visual effect with the AURA SYNC Divine Light Sync Faith Lighting Effect is quite cool and particularly eye-catching. The motherboard adopts a 12+4 integrated and efficient solution, coupled with DIGI+ digital power supply control, ProCool II. high-strength power supply interface, high-quality inductance and durable capacitors, 6-layer PCB and other configurations, which can easily support the stable operation of the Ryzen™ 7 5800X3D.

Through the new Optimem III memory optimization technology, the 4 memory slots on the motherboard can stably support DDR4 4400+ memory and ensure the best compatibility. Dual PCIe 4.0 × 4 M.2 slots bring greater storage flexibility and faster data transfer speeds to the platform, as well as support for RAID0. In the installation of the M.2 SSD, the motherboard adopts an innovative Q-Latch snap-on design, using a simple locking mechanism to fix the M.2 SSD, and the installation process is more convenient. In the network connection section, the biggest highlight of the motherboard is the support for the latest WiFi 6E standard, and it is also equipped with a 2.5Gbps network card chip, which can bring a smoother, low-latency gaming experience, smooth playback of high-resolution videos and enjoy faster file transfer.

In terms of function, ASUS ROG STRIX X570-E GAMING WIFI II equipped with Dynamic OC Switcher hybrid dual-mode (multi/full core) overclocking, according to the player's preset current or temperature threshold, intelligent switching in DOCP+PBO and full core overclocking mode, simply put, open DOCP+PBO at low load, get higher single-core performance, switch to full-core overclocking mode at high load, get stronger multi-threaded performance, Make overclocking smarter.

SSD solutions that combine capacity, speed, and price

To have a great gaming experience, in addition to having a powerful core platform, the performance of SSDs cannot be delayed. Don't think that large-capacity, high-performance SSDs are certainly not cheap, in fact, there are more affordable options now. WD_BLACK SN770 NVMe SSD 2TB support PCIe Gen 4.0×4 transmission channel and NVMe1.4 transmission protocol, compatible with PCIe 3.0, the main low power consumption and low heat generation, 2TB capacity can theoretically provide 6500K random read and 800K random write IOPS capability.

Choose WD_BLACK SN770 NVMe SSD, in pcIe Gen 4.0×4 channels to achieve more than 5150MB/s read speed, game loading performance improvement, and stable transmission, BASED ON HMB (Host Memory Buffer) technology DRAM-less control chip design, with host DRAM cache mapping information, to accelerate the SSD, can meet most daily needs, at a lower cost to achieve the same excellent performance speed without price increases.
